Skip to content
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
6 changes: 2 additions & 4 deletions tests/worker/tpu_worker_jax_test.py
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
from unittest.mock import MagicMock, patch

import pytest
from vllm.config import ModelConfig
from vllm.lora.request import LoRARequest
from vllm.v1.kv_cache_interface import KVCacheConfig
from vllm.v1.outputs import DraftTokenIds
Expand All @@ -27,9 +28,6 @@ def mock_vllm_config():
This version builds the mock explicitly to avoid spec-related AttributeErrors.
"""
# Create mocks for the nested config objects first
mock_model_conf = MagicMock()
mock_model_conf.trust_remote_code = False

mock_cache_conf = MagicMock()
mock_cache_conf.gpu_memory_utilization = 0.9
mock_cache_conf.num_gpu_blocks = 0
Expand All @@ -43,7 +41,7 @@ def mock_vllm_config():

# Create the main config mock and attach the others without a top-level spec
config = MagicMock()
config.model_config = mock_model_conf
config.model_config = ModelConfig(model="Qwen/Qwen3-0.6B")
config.cache_config = mock_cache_conf
config.parallel_config = mock_parallel_conf
config.additional_config = mock_additional_config
Expand Down